The Lake District is one of the best places in Britain to introduce children to the outdoors, with twinkling tarns for swimming and skimming stones, craggy summits for scrambling, quiet trails for cycling and lakes for paddling and boating. With outdoor adventures designed for children under 12, this Cicerone guidebook by Rachel Crolla and Carl McKeating gives families everything they need to make the most of a visit to the national park.
Rachel Crolla and Carl McKeating's Cicerone guidebook covers 40 graded outdoor adventures across the Lake District, rigorously road-tested and approved by the harshest of critics — the under-12s themselves. Designed for long-term use, it takes families from first easy outings through to more challenging adventures as children grow in confidence and ability.
